the average person's lip piercing will heal in 6-8 weeks. This does not mean your's won't heal faster or slower. The healing process depends on many things from the way your piercing was done, how you care for it, to what you use to clean it.
I have a labret (basically the same piercing) and used a listering diluted with 50% water solution to clean the inside of my mouth ANY time anything entered my mouth besides purified water for 2 weeks. You also have to clean the outside of the piercing. For this, I suggest saline solution(contact drops). The easiest way I found was to wet a cotton ball and to hold it on the piercing for 30-45 seconds and then to turn the piercing just once (after washing your hands) to allow the solution to get into the area.
I know it will be hard, but try not to play with your piercing while it's healing. The more it's moved the slower it will heal.
Good luck and take care of all your piercings!
p.s. with good care, my labret only took 4 weeks to completly heal.

It all depends on the person, how you care for it, your ability to follow directions, and specific placement of the piercing. You need to make sure that the person doing the piercing knows what they are doing. Depending on where on the lip you are getting pierced, there are blood vessels that have the potential of being pierced during the initial process. If a vessel is damaged, the healing process could take months with help from antibiotics, may never heal causing permenant damage, but all may go well with the initial process. There is really no right answer to it. The average time is 6-8 weeks, but depending on your aftercare, the way it was pierced, and just the way your body heals in general can cause it to take less or more time than this. Your body is unlike anyone else, so I can't really give you a definite time of how long it would take. Personally, I've had mine for about 3 months now, and its just about finished healing.
